For men
A discernment guide before covenant
Written for the man who wants to choose well rather than quickly. It separates chemistry from character, asks what he is actually looking at, and refuses the two most common errors: choosing on beauty and agreeableness, and mistaking a woman’s carefulness for peace. It also turns the lens around, because the controlling pattern in a room is sometimes the reader’s own.

For women
A discernment guide before covenant
This is not a guide to help you get a man. It is a guide to help you avoid losing yourself. It gives women permission to observe patterns rather than only extend grace — to separate fruit from hope, spiritual language from spiritual life, and compassion from self-betrayal. Eight chapters, journal prompts throughout, and a red-flag inventory that does not apologise for existing.

For couples
The eight conversations
One chapter per door. Money and obligation. Family and in-laws. Faith and covenant. Sex and body. Words and conflict. Roles and work. Children and fertility. Character and story. Each chapter ends with the three questions a couple should ask each other that week, which are the same questions the assessment produces.

For couples
The conversation the church skipped
Expectation, history, shame, refusal, health and pornography, written plainly for couples who were handed rules and never handed words. It takes both the theology and the body seriously, and it says the things that are usually left for a whispered conversation after the service.

Married
Staying open for thirty years
About drift, repair and delight — what closes quietly after the wedding and the ordinary work of opening it again. Written for the couple at year seven who cannot name what changed, and for the couple at year twenty-five who can.
